My mixed media and collage paintings feature an abstracted representation of our physical world. I use today’s tool of satellite imagery via Google Earth to help me take you to a landscape that our eyes perceive, our minds infuse with meaning and imagination, and that our ancestors have modified and gifted to us. These explorations begin on gallery-wrapped canvas, using countless layers of acrylic color, built up by mixing and glazing, resulting in a luminous quality that can be found throughout my entire body of work. To further help me visually describe these landscape scenarios I make use of many altered found objects, cut paper, threads, metals, textured paper, acrylic mediums and so forth; building the surface with textural elements that are sometimes significant as a compositional tool and at other times as a descriptor of something specific in its own unique properties.
